Ingroups and Outgroups

This week in class our teacher told us to prepare for an activity. He separated the class in who was wearing black clothing and who was not wearing black clothing. I was in the group wearing black and our teacher then told us to write reasons why our group thinks the other side of the class is not wearing black. As soon as both groups started writing reasons, everyone all of the sudden just started to judge our other classmates in very bizarre ways. During this activity no one really knew why we were doing it but after our teacher started to explain how we are in ingroups all of our lives and how we judge other crowds (outgroups). Just because our teacher put us in a group just because we were all wearing black, we all felt a connection and started to trust each other and just randomly judge the outgroup because they were different than us. Our teacher made us realize how we do this everyday in our lives and don't even realize it. Everyone is apart of an ingroup and have judged another person just because they talk to different people. So we should all try to realize how we think of others just because they are apart of another group.

Spit vs Saliva

What is the difference between spit and saliva? Nothing is different except for how we think about each of them. This is called the social construction of reality. The reality is how we experience the world and the social construction is how our society influences how we think about certain things. Today in my sociology class, our teacher asked a student to spit in a spoon and everyone immediately started saying "ew that's gross". Then after the student filled the spoon up with spit, our teacher asked him if he wanted to put the spit back in his mouth and everyone continued to scream "ewww". But then my teacher brought up a good point, he started to tell us facts about how saliva is very important to the human body and then asked us... Why does saliva turn into spit as soon as it leaves your mouth and automatically turn gross when you start calling it spit? Even though they are exactly the same... But that is because our society has always taught us that spit is gross even from an early age, even though everyone is constantly swallowing their own spit. So what is "more gross," Spit or Saliva?
